#2efb7f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2efb7f is composed of 18% red, 98.4% green and 49.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 49.4%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 143.7 degrees, a saturation of 96.2% and a lightness of 58.2%. #2efb7f color hex could be obtained by blending #5cfffe with #00f700.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

#2efb7f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2efb7f has RGB values of R:46, G:251, B:127 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0, Y:0.49,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 3079039.

Shades and Tints of #2efb7f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000301 is the darkest color, while #eefff5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2efb7f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#909994 is the less saturated color, while #2efb7f is the most saturated one.
